IFMAR 1/12th Worlds traction compound clarification

IFMARLogo

Gravity RC announce that their product Liquid Gravity LGC has been chosen to be the only allowed traction compound at this year’s IFMAR 1/12th Electric On-Road World Championships. The decision was made to reduce the change of potential health and/or track deteriorating issues. IFMAR Electric chairman Frank Mostrey has issued the following statement regarding the decision behind the allowance of only a single product:

Important 1/12th World Championship 2014 news:
“In order to have an absolute situation control on rule 4.0.3, specifically:
…”potential health hazard and/or not deteriorating the track surface”
Considering that on a previous world championship the track surface deteriorated, most likely due to a blend of different products.
Seeing it unmanageable for the organizer to control, know, and test all possible mixtures and substances even if these are in a branded recipient nor can he predict the interaction between these products.
So in order to protect the racing surfaces only one known brand of tyre treatment will be allowed and application will have to be in a designated area.
The selected product is Liquid Gravity LGC and will be available at a reduced price to all drivers for practice.
In agreement with the organizers”
Frank Mostrey

Xray X10 & X12 aluminium eccentric inserts

Xray X10 & X12 aluminium eccentric inserts

Made for Xray’s latest X10’15 and X12’14/15 cars are these eccentric aluminium inserts for the front lower A-arms. Available as standard, +/-0.5mm and +/-1.0mm variant, the bushings come in pairs and allow to increase or decrease the front track width in order to fine tune the handling of the chassis while adding a bit of durability at the same time.

Sweep STC-6 touring car bodyshell – Teaser

Sweep STC-6 touring car bodyshell – Teaser

Following the STC-4 190mm touring car bodyshell Sweep will soon have another TC body available. The teaser image of the forthcoming STC-6 shows a different hood design with two additional ridges that span from the grille section toward the wind screen. The grille itself also is of a slightly different design while additional ridged above the lower louvers give a hint on an updated aero package compared to the STC-4. Avid 10th wing mount buttons

Avid 10th wing mount buttons

Avid introduce these black colour wing mount buttons for 1/10th on-road and off-road vehicles. They were designed after Avid’s successful 8th off-road wing button, they feature a countersunk screw hole and the same contact surface as the 8th buttons for an improved fitment of the wing and less deformation, resulting in increased rear traction at high speeds. The buttons come as pair, they are CNC-machined from aluminium and laser-etched with the Avid “A” and are usable on most touring cars and off-road vehicles that use M3 screws to fasten the wing.
